SMP is short form for Scalp Micro Pigmentation. It is a medical grade technique of depositing pigment (color) into the upper dermal layer of the skin on the scalp. This technique allows the replication of hair follicles in the scalp, which gives the appearance of having a “buzz cut” or recently shaved head. SMP hair follicles can range from hundreds to thousands of pigmented dots per square inch. The SMP method gives the appearance of having a full head of hair, rather than having a receding hair line, thinning hair line, the classic horse shoe balding pattern, or being semi or permanently bald. The SMP method color matches the pigment to be used with your skin complexion, thus, this treatment works for clients with pale to dark skin tones. Depending on your age, immune system, metabolism, etc, an SMP treatment can last anywhere between 1-3 years before ever needing a touch up. We, nor ANY provider, can guarantee how long the SMP treatment will last because everyBODY is different and no one can estimate how long the pigmented dots will last before needing a touch up. However, with proper aftercare (i.e. applying sunscreen, etc.), SMP will last many, many years.
Why does the treatment only last 1-3 years?
Because of the placement of the pigment in the epidermal/dermal layer within the scalp of the skin, the pigment naturally fades over time as part of the body’s natural exfoliation process. As well, pigment is a foreign substance in the body, and thus your body works to remove it. Sun, metabolism, diseases, chemicals, etc, all work to fade the pigment faster, thus, taking care of the pigment will make the pigment last longer.
As well, our pigment only contains 5 products: Water, Carbon, Glycerin, Witch Hazel and Alcohol. Our product contains no metals, and thus no chance of our ink/pigment changing colours, morphing, migrating, bleeding, etc. Other SMP providers use browns and other pigments with Iron Oxide metals in the product which make the the treatment last longer, but may change colour, morph or cause other unwanted side effects.

Depending on the clinical degree of baldness, based on the Norwood Classification of Alopecia, the SMP procedure can take between 4 and 5 hours. The human head contains approximately 2000 hair follicles per square inch of scalp. Each SMP follicle must be placed by hand, so you can see that the procedure time directly depends on how much work needs to be done.
At The Scalp Micropigmentation Center (SMC), we offer 3 treatments, as it is impossible to complete a perfect SMP Treatment in only one session. Companies that claim they complete your treatment in one day are usually low quality clinics that are using this as a marketing tool as inevitably you will need to return for a touch up or correction within weeks as 20-30% of the pigmented microdots will not take on the first try because of dry skin, inflammation and swelling, differing depth, etc.
Most SMP treatments require 3 sessions of 1-4 hours, again depending on the degree of baldness, you may need less or you may need more. Your first treatment requires the application of pigment to the scalp. The second treatment, usually 7-14 days after the first treatment, allows us to touch up any spots and to continue to add density to the scalp. Your third treatment, which is 4-6 weeks after your second treatment, this allows us to ensure that you are happy with the results and to do a final touch up and continue to add density to the scalp, if needed. Yes. Although we’ve never had to remove any SMP procedures to date, the SMP procedure is reversible. By using a tattoo removal laser, the pigment in the scalp can be removed. Common Tattoo and Tattoo ink is placed directly into the mid to lower dermis and is much harder, longer and more painful to remove. SMP is placed in the epidermis and upper dermis, thus making it much easier to remove. Also, because SMP doesn’t use much color (yellows, greens, etc), most or all of the pigment will be removed.

Although pain management and your comfort is our ultimate goal during the treatment, most Men and Women rate the treatment between 1-3 on a pain scale of 1-10, 10 being the worst pain ever! We use the most powerful topical anesthetic possible to increase your comfort, and decrease the amount of pain involved in the procedure. Many clients at The Scalp Micropigmentation Center have fallen asleep during the procedure.

Clients report sensitivity on the scalp; however, any pain subsides minutes after your treatment has ended. Usually by the time we discuss your after care, and the client is ready to leave the office, there is no pain. You can expect to feel scalp sensitivity or tenderness, swelling, and redness after the treatment, however, these side effects resolve on their own completely.
Although we thoroughly discuss aftercare with each and every client, we will give you a summary here so that you know what to expect in regards to days and weeks after your SMP Treatment.
Aftercare is just as important, if not more important, than the actual treatment for long lasting results. For the first few days after your treatment, we ask that you rest your scalp and avoid: sweating, no use of any scrubs or abrasives on the scalp, no shampooing or washing of the scalp, no running or exercising, etc. Regular office work activities, shopping, and other light activities are perfectly fine. By day 4 post treatment, most clients can resume regular activities. Again, your aftercare will be discussed in detail post treatment.
